The generation of the recombinant Human NOTUM protein involves transfecting e.coli cells with a DNA expression vector carrying the gene for the protein of interest (20-496aa). After transfection, the cells are cultured to express the desired protein. The protein is fused with a N-terminal 6xHis tag. The recombinant Human NOTUM protein is collected and purified from the cell lysate through affinity purification, attaining a purity greater than 85%, as determined by SDS-PAGE.

Target Full Name
Palmitoleoyl-protein carboxylesterase NOTUM
Target Function
Carboxylesterase that acts as a key negative regulator of the Wnt signaling pathway by specifically mediating depalmitoleoylation of WNT proteins. Serine palmitoleoylation of WNT proteins is required for efficient binding to frizzled receptors.
Target Subcellular Location
Secreted.
Target Protein Families
Pectinacetylesterase family, Notum subfamily
Target Tissue Specificity
Rarely expressed in adult normal tissues.

Target Background
Enables palmitoleyl hydrolase activity. Involved in negative regulation of Wnt signaling pathway and protein depalmitoleylation. Acts upstream of or within bone development and regulation of bone mineralization. Predicted to be located in endoplasmic reticulum lumen and extracellular region.
